Held annually in more than 600 communities nationwide, the Alzheimer's Association Walk to End Alzheimer's (r) is the world's largest fundraiser for Alzheimer's care, support and research. This inspiring event calls on participants of all ages and abilities to join the fight against the disease.
Your health and safety are our top priorities. We will continue to closely monitor CDC, state and local guidelines to ensure Walk events adhere to the latest recommendations.
While there is no fee to register for Walk, all participants are encouraged to raise critical funds that allow the Alzheimer’s Association to provide 24/7 care and support and advance research toward methods of prevention, treatment and, ultimately, a cure.

Mission Statement
The Alzheimer's Association is the leading voluntary health organization in Alzheimer's care, support and research. Our mission is to eliminate Alzheimer's disease through the advancement of research; to provide and enhance care and support for all affected; and to reduce the risk of dementia through the promotion of brain health.
Description
The Alzheimer's Association Tennessee Chapter has offices in these cities; Nashville, Chattanooga, Knoxville, and Memphis. We have a team of volunteers across the state leading the way in program delivery, fundraising and advocacy.
Most volunteer opportunities can be done from your own home during your own selected hours.
